Depok Mayor Raises Funds for Banjarnegara Landslide Victims
16 December 2014 13:56 WIB
T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- Depok Mayor Nur Mahmudi Ismail held a fundraising activity for the landslide victims at Jemblung Village, Banjarnegara, Central Java. The fundraising was held during a briefing at the City Hall yard on Tuesday, December 16.
Eight money boxes were distributed to every row of the participants consisting of all department and subdistrict employees of Depok City. “Hopefully it will be useful for our brothers and sisters in Banjarnegara,” Nur Mahmudi said.
During the briefing, Executing Unit for Depok City’s Disaster Management also held a fundraising for Government employees of the city of Depok. “Especially for teachers,” Nur Mahmudi said.
Nur Mahmudi said the city of Depok plans to give a donation of Rp100 million to Banjarnegara and that he himself would handover the money on Wednesday, December 17. The total fund gathered so far is Rp27,292,000.
Head of Manpower and Social Department of Depok, Diah Sadiah, says the fundraising will massively be conducted by the Education Department.
Currently, Diah said, the Executing Unit for Disaster Management’s treasury still has enough fund to donate Rp100 million.
